Eligibility Criteria

Inclusion

  • Age 19-35 years for younger adults group, or age 65-79 years for older adults group.

Exclusion

  • Uncontrolled hypertension
  • Peripheral arterial disease
  • Vertigo
  • Meniere's disease
  • Chronic dizziness
  • History of back or lower extremity injury
  • Surgery that affects the subject's mobility
  • Any neurological disease or impairment that affects limits the ability to walk, e.g. Stroke, Parkinson's disease, Multiple sclerosis
